Поисковая реализация на сайте объявлений - PullRequest
0 голосов
/ 20 декабря 2011

В настоящее время я работаю над секретным сайтом, который разработан на PHP.Я хочу реализовать два типа поиска на нашем сайте:

  1. Поиск с нашего собственного сайта
  2. Поиск в Интернете.

Я собирался реализовать Solr для первого поиска, но не уверен, как реализовать поиск в Интернете.Не могли бы вы дать мне предложения по этому вопросу, я узнал о гусеничном ходу Nutch, но не знаю, является ли это правильным выбором.www.scrubtheweb.com - пример сайта с поиском в обоих видах (поиск в Интернете и поиск по сайту).Я хочу реализовать поиск точно так же, как и на www.scrubtheweb.com.

Поэтому, пожалуйста, предоставьте мне предложения по этому вопросу

Ответы [ 2 ]

1 голос
/ 20 декабря 2011

Вы можете использовать API Yahoo BOSS для веб-поиска, если вы готовы платить, так как это платный API.Это отличный способ настроить поиск

. Для бесплатных API вы можете взглянуть на programmableweb .Не уверен, есть ли бесплатный API веб-поиска или нет.

1 голос
/ 20 декабря 2011

Используйте Google Пользовательский поиск .

Или просто перенаправьте своих пользователей в Google:

<form method="get" action="http://www.google.com/search">
    <input type="text" name="q" />
    <input type="submit" value="Google Search" />
</form>
...